About Hanbing Qu
Hanbing Qu is a scholar working on Electrical and Electronic Engineering, Control and Systems Engineering, Artificial Intelligence, Computer Vision and Pattern Recognition and Safety, Risk, Reliability and Quality, having authored 35 papers that have together received 247 indexed citations. Recurring topics across this work include Optimal Power Flow Distribution (11 papers), Power System Optimization and Stability (7 papers), Microgrid Control and Optimization (6 papers), Advanced Image and Video Retrieval Techniques (5 papers), Power System Reliability and Maintenance (5 papers), Robotics and Sensor-Based Localization (4 papers), Energy Load and Power Forecasting (3 papers) and HVDC Systems and Fault Protection (3 papers). The work is most often cited by research in Energy Engineering and Power Technology (12 citations), Computer Vision and Pattern Recognition (70 citations), Safety, Risk, Reliability and Quality (27 citations), Control and Systems Engineering (58 citations) and Electrical and Electronic Engineering (103 citations). Hanbing Qu has collaborated with scholars based in China and United States. Frequent co-authors include Yutian Liu, Bao-Gang Hu, Jiaqiang Wang, Yong Wang, Shuang-Hong Yang, Zhen Zhou, Ming Yu, Bin Li, Jiaqiang Wang and Zhi Li. Their work appears in journals such as International Journal of Electrical Power & Energy Systems, IEEE Access, Ecological Informatics, Information Sciences and IEEE Transactions on Pattern Analysis and Machine Intelligence.
